Duke Energy (NYSE: DUK  ) is anything but a clean energy company. It owns 19 coal-fired power plants, 22 oil- or gas-fired plants, and seven nuclear�plants (the cleanest of the bunch), and is building more coal and gas�capacity right now. So, how did this company become a player in renewable energy almost overnight?

The utility and power plant owner followed Edison International (NYSE: EIX  ) in making an equity investment in Clean Power Finance, a residential solar finance and service company. Clean Power Finance claims to generate the financing for 40% of the residential leases in the U.S. market ���s a major player in this emerging market Duke is getting exposure to solar it sorely needs.

Earlier this week, President Obama outlined his plans to fight climate change; a big part of that plan is to reduce emissions of carbon dioxide, particularly from coal plants. That hits Duke Energy where its profit center is, as is evident by the company retiring the W.S. Lee plant, one of well over 100 coal plants to be shut down in recent years.

Karmin Exploration Inc. engages in the exploration and development of base metals and gold mineral properties in Brazil. The company owns a 30% interest in the Aripuana property located in the state of Mato Grosso, Brazil. Its mineral portfolio comprises zinc, lead, copper, gold, and silver ores. The company was formerly known as Ambrex Mining Corporation and changed its name to Karmin Exploration Inc. in August 1999. Karmin Exploration Inc. was incorporated in 1995 and is headquartered in Toronto, Canada.

Psion plc, through its subsidiaries, provides enterprise mobile computing solutions, integration services, and product support and maintenance services worldwide. It offers hardware and software, professional services, and customer services and support. The company?s products include hand held computers; rugged vehicle mount computers; connectivity solutions comprising access points, network management products, emulators, and utilities; and companion products, such as printers, speech solutions, imagers and scanners, and tablet PCs. It also provides professional services, including assessment and consultation, infrastructure development, project management, and installation and deployment services. In addition, the company offers reconditioned and rental products, as well as repair services. It serves airport, automotive, cold chain, field service, public sector, passenger management, port and container yard, postal and courier, retail, and warehouse and distribution ind ustries. The company sells its products through a network of third party resellers, distributors, and system integrators, as well as through its direct sales force. The company was founded in 1967 and is headquartered in London, the United Kingdom.

Synovus Financial Corp., a diversified financial services and bank holding company, provides commercial and retail banking, financial management, insurance, and mortgage services in Georgia, Alabama, South Carolina, Florida, and Tennessee. Its retail banking services include accepting customary types of demand and savings deposits; mortgage, installment, and other retail loans; investment and brokerage services; safe deposit services; automated banking services; automated fund transfers; Internet based banking services; and bank credit card services, including mastercard and visa services. The company?s commercial banking services comprise cash management and asset management services, capital markets services, and institutional trust services, as well as commercial, financial, and real estate loans. It also provides various other financial services, which include the portfolio management for fixed-income securities, investment banking, the execution of securities transac tions as a broker/dealer, and the provision of individual investment advice on equity and other securities; trust services; mortgage services; and financial planning services. Synovus Financial Corp. was founded in 1888 and is headquartered in Columbus, Georgia.

AEGON N.V. provides life insurance, pension, and asset management products and services primarily in the Americas, Europe, and Asia. The company offers a range of life and protection products, including traditional, universal, endowment, term, employer, and whole life insurance products; and accidental death and dismemberment, critical illness, cancer treatment, disability, income protection, and long term care insurance. It also offers individual savings and retirement products, including fixed and variable annuity products, retail mutual funds, and mortgages; employer solutions and pensions comprising individual and group pensions, as well as 401(k) plans and similar products sponsored by or obtained through an employer; and general insurance products, including automotive, liability, fire protection, and household insurance. AEGON N.V. markets its products directly, as well as through various sales and distribution channels, including independent and career agents, fina ncial planners, registered representatives, independent marketing organizations, banks, broker-dealers, benefit consulting firms, wirehouses, affinity groups, institutional partners, independent managing general agencies, specialized financial advisors, and the Internet. The company was founded in 1900 and is headquartered in The Hague, the Netherlands.
